Frederick HAK

HAK, Frederick

Service Number: 2480
Enlisted: Not yet discovered
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 14th Infantry Battalion

World War 1 Service

10 Aug 1915: Involvement Private, 2480, 14th Infantry Battalion, --- :embarkation_roll: roll_number: '11' embarkation_place: Melbourne embarkation_ship: RMS Persia embarkation_ship_number: '' public_note: ''
10 Aug 1915: Embarked Private, 2480, 14th Infantry Battalion, RMS Persia, Melbourne

Biography contributed by Carol Foster

Son of Cornelius Hak and Swinga Hak nee Jantze of Amsterdam, Holland.

Brother of Frederick Hak who returned to Australia on 28 February 1919 having served with the 4th Machine Gun Battalion
